**Q: My plugin's events keep bouncing between two calendars — what's happening?**

This is the known Tidemark sync conflict. When your plugin writes to a shared calendar while the native Driftwell sync agent is also active, both sides treat the other's update as newer, and events ping-pong. The fix is to claim an exclusive sync lease through the plugin console. If the console rejects your lease request because a stale lease exists, clear it using the recovery passphrase below.

unlock words, yajof-tagug: caseth-kelmir-druael-tamion-rusath-sorael-quenion-julath-ralael-joreth-wendor-holius-gormir

The Checkpoint service runs three environments: sandbox, staging, and production. Each loads validator plugins from its own registry, so a plugin promoted to staging never leaks into production without an explicit release. Sandbox allows unsigned plugins for rapid iteration; staging and production require signed bundles verified at load time. Environment parity is checked nightly, and drift is reported to the platform channel. Each environment's plugin loader reads the configuration values listed below.

config for fajep-bawig:
[wenox]
host = wenox.lumicforge.internal
user = wenox_svc
database = wenox_prod

Subject: Ownership change — canary gating rules

Dear plugin authors,

Responsibility for the Veldway canary deployment gating rules is changing hands. Gating criteria for plugin rollouts — error-rate thresholds, minimum soak time, and automatic rollback triggers — remain unchanged for now; any proposed revisions will be announced at least two weeks ahead. Please route gating exception requests through the standard review form. Going forward, final approval authority belongs to the colleague named below.

account owner for tajep-yajog: Oliael Keleth Quenix Ruswyn

Q: How does Gristmill partition event tables?

A: Tables are partitioned by calendar month on the event timestamp. Plugins must never write directly to a partition; always insert through the routing view, which creates future partitions automatically. Queries spanning more than three months should set an explicit range hint. Detailed partitioning rules and examples live on the internal page below.

dashboard of tajef-bagaf = https://jira.lumicsys.test/pipeline/pages/ticket/board/38c7a6816de95075